Global supplier of high-quality Nylon 6.6 for apparel, and owner of the SENSIL® sustainable brand, NILIT has released its sustainability report for 2017-2020. The document, titled ‘Making Nylon Sustainable,’ details the company’s significant initiatives to improve environmental footprint as well as plans to positively influence the textile and apparel industry to choose more sustainable products and use them in more responsible ways.

As per Textile World, the report highlights NILIT’s accomplishments as well as its ongoing plans to continuously improve the ecological and social influence of its operations and practices in the market and in the communities where the company operates. The company has developed the largest portfolio of sustainable premium Nylon 6.6 products under its SENSIL® consumer brand through collaboration with brands, retailers, customers, employees, and vendors. The SENSIL® brand offers performance products that directly address the apparel industry’s most pressing environmental issues, such as water and energy consumption, waste reduction, use of recycled inputs, and impact to ecosystems.

Also, the NILIT Total Product Sustainability program ensures that all NILIT products meet stringent criteria for responsible production. The company also introduced QR Codes in all SENSIL® hangtags. Produced with FSC paper and distributed on certified garments from brands worldwide, these hangtags guarantee authenticity and provide more information to consumers about the technologies and benefits of premium Nylon.
